MSCA Doctoral Networks
ERC
All disciplines
Doctoral programmes implemented by partnerships of universities, research institutions and infrastructures, businesses including SMEs and other socio-economic actors from different countries across Europe and beyond, to train highly skilled doctoral candidates and expose them to both the academic and the non-academic sectors. Besides standard Doctoral Networks there are Industrial Doctorates, jointly supervised by academic and non-academic partners, and Joint Doctorates leading to a joint or multiple doctoral degrees. Applicants are consortia of at least three independent legal entities, each established in a different EU Member State or Horizon Europe Associated Country and at least one of them in an EU Member State; organisations from any country in the world can join on top of that minimum. All areas of research may be funded, a network can last up to 4 years (5 for Joint Doctorate projects), and each fellowship runs between 3 and 36 months (3 to 48 months for Joint Doctorate fellowships). The EU pays a living allowance, a mobility allowance and, where applicable, family, long-term leave and special needs allowances, plus research, training and networking activities and management and indirect costs. Recruited researchers must not have a doctoral degree at the date of their recruitment, can be of any nationality, and must comply with the mobility rule.
